jieryn commented on MCOMPILER-197: ---------------------------------- Yep, I confirm the example project creates metamodel classes with m-compiler-p 2.5.1 for both apache maven 3.0.4 and 3.1.0. Also I confirm the example project doesn't create metamodel classes with m-compiler-p 3.0, with or without fork=true, for both mvn 3.0.4 and 3.1.0. > dependencies no more at classpath > --------------------------------- > > Key: MCOMPILER-197 > URL: https://jira.codehaus.org/browse/MCOMPILER-197 > Project: Maven 2.x Compiler Plugin > Issue Type: Bug > Affects Versions: 3.0 > Reporter: Romain manni-Bucau > Attachments: compiler-test.zip > > > before (version 2.5.1) dependencies of compiler plugin were added to javac > classpath, now it seems (didn't check so maybe it is wrong) it is no more the > case > i attached a sample. Running "mvn compile" with version 2.5.1 you'll get a > file target/generated-sources/org/issue/Person_.java. With version 3.0 you > get a folder target/annotations and no more file. > This is really blocking for stuff like openjpa metamodel generation where > with version 3.0 it needs to use an ant task which is not so straight forward. -- This message is automatically generated by JIRA.
